MS Afternoon activities daily schedule

For the 2022-23 school year, the Middle School will have athletics and activities from 3:10 p.m. to 3:55 p.m. on Monday through Thursday.  If it is raining, teams will meet inside for the appointed period which may be devoted to discussion, videos, or activities related to the sport and will be supervised by the coaches.  All Middle School students should be picked up at 3:55 p.m. on Monday through Thursday except on days when they have a later game scheduled.  Because school ends on Friday at 2:35 p.m., there are no Middle School activities that day.

The 3:10 p.m. to 3:55 p.m. activity session is an integral part of the St. Luke’s program.  All Middle School students are required to participate in this part of the program.  Waivers can be granted for the fall and spring seasons for activities that are currently not in season at SLS.  For example, a student may not waive out of activities in the fall to play town football because SLS football is a fall activity.  The School reserves the right to deny a waiver from the program.  

All Middle School sports teams will have interscholastic games each season which usually extend beyond the 3:55 p.m. dismissal time.  Team schedules will be published on each team page on the SLS website. Likewise, Middle School drama productions will require additional time during the week preceding the production.

In some cases, eighth graders may play on a varsity or junior varsity team that will meet during the Upper School activity time.  These students will attend a team-only study hall during the Middle School activity period.  In general, however, study hall is not an option as an activity; all students are expected to be engaged in the athletic or arts programs.

In-between Seasons

There are a few weeks in the year when St. Luke's is in-between sports seasons and there are no afternoon activities.  During those week(s), the school will be dismissed at 3:00 pm Monday/Wednesday and 2:35 PM Tuesday/Thursday.   Those dates are listed on the one-page calendar and on the website calendar.  Please be aware that season start and stop dates may be different for upper school teams. Winter Season Option

St. Luke’s will continue to offer a full slate of musicals and athletics in the winter, and we offer many other enhanced activities that are designed to engage a wide range of student interests.  However, given the pace of the school year, students may take off the winter season.  If a student chooses winter season off, he or she must be picked up from the campus immediately after the end of classes at 3:00 p.m.  There will be no direct supervision or optional study hall offered after 3:00 p.m.  

 This option is for the winter season only.  Students must submit an activities waiver in order to waive out of fall or spring activities
